indar kumar <indarkuma...@gmail.com> writes: > I want to show a code for review but afraid of plagiarism issues.
Why? What solid basis do you have to fear someone plagiarising code that you want reviewed? There is already a vast amount of code licensed freely for anyone to use and derive from. What would make yours especially susceptible to copying? As you can tell, I strongly suspect your fears are ungrounded. You will benefit greatly by sharing your code here and likewise benefiting from others sharing here. > Kindly, suggest how can I post it for review here without masking it > visible for public No. This forum is for the benefit of everyone who reads it, and we all contribute on that basis.
